In terms of what exactly was accomplished in Chrono Cross: The Radical Dreamers Edition, since we went with the B-Set, that involves not saving Kid, we were able to recruit Macha, Glenn and Doc, plus also snapped up Grecco, Luccia, NeoFio & Pip, who are all not locked to one set of choices unlike the prior three. 


We did spend a lot of time facing enemies we probably could have avoided, but since their is the achievement of winning 500 battles, I do want to try and making that possible, but there is no real counter in the game that I can see to tract that progress. As far as the story itself goes, since we were taking our time, going back and finding treasures and such, the big chapter point was dealing with the Ghost Ship invasion of the S.S. Invincible, having Kid rejoin the party and then going to the Home World.

I do know the next time I play Chrono Cross: The Radical Dreamers Edition (which is scheduled for next Monday), we'll be heading to Water Dragon Isle and the Dwarf Invasion, which means using a lot of Green Elements. I'll probably bench Glenn for that, because he'll be a sitting duck for and yellow element attacks. From there it'll be off to Mount Pyre and navigating the lava falls while trying to get the treasures
